Geopolitical turbulence reduces importance of sustainability

Geopolitics and market concentration are two themes that’s top of mind among investors globally according to the Global Investor Insights Survey released by Schroders today. Only a quarter of investors view sustainability outcomes as a priority.
According to Schroders’ annual Global Investor Insights Survey, released today, global investors are reshaping portfolios as geopolitical uncertainty and market concentration drive a reassessment of traditional asset allocation and reinforce the case for active management. The survey covered more than 1000 institutional investors, wealth managers and other intermediaries globally, with combined assets under management of USD 72 trillion. Some 85 per cent of investors expect greater market volatility over the next year and they are now building greater resilience and diversification into portfolios.
